More Veterans Can Transfer Post-9/11 Education Benefits to Dependents.

This act expands the group of veterans eligible to transfer their Post-9/11 educational assistance to their children or spouses. This means more veteran families will have access to financial support for education, potentially easing their household budgets significantly.
Key points
Expands eligibility for transferring Post-9/11 education benefits to a broader range of veterans.
Veterans with at least 17 years of service or those retired due to disability can now transfer benefits.
More veteran families will gain access to education funding, supporting their development and financial stability.
